Mountain Top Inn & Resort located at 195 Mountain Top Road Vermont 05737 seeks four (4) full-time Temporary Prep/Line Cook who will be responsible for:

  • Prepare food for daily line service. Food prepared for breakfast, lunch and dinner. Menu items prepared are appetizers, entrees and desserts. These items include but are not limited to a range of foods from casual tavern fare of hamburgers and fries, fish and chips to more of a fine dining farm to table approach of filet, pork tenderloin, chicken pasta, veal and salmon dishes.
  • Cook items in cooperation with other kitchen staff.
  • Create a desirable looking plate.
  • Answer, report and follow directions from the Chef and Food/Beverage Manager.
  • Clean up station and take proper care of lever over foods.
  • Stock inventory appropriately for daily service and ensure that food is consistent in quality.
  • Comply with nutrition and sanitation regulations and safety standards.
  • Maintain a positive and professional approach with coworkers and customers.

Will report directly to Chef and Food and Beverage Director

3 months successful experience at restaurant, hotel, resort, private club, timeshare or other hospitality business as a prep/line cook.

Workers are assigned to one (1) worksite per day and will not travel outside of their assigned worksite. Daily commuting time to worksites is less than one (1) hour.

Daily transportation is provided to and from worksite.

On-the-job training is provided.

Wage: Guaranteed prevailing wage rate of \$20.28 per hour, paid bi-weekly. Overtime is available and guaranteed at no less than \$30.42 per hour.

Schedule: 35 hours per week. Work schedule can vary and can include evening and weekend hours. Work may be performed on any day of the week from Monday through Sunday. Work hours and shifts vary.

A single workweek will be used to compute wages due.

Federal requirements of employer for workers hired with H-2B Visa authorization and all corresponding U.S. workers. Company will consider all qualified candidates. Company is willing to facilitate optional housing accommodationsthrough a third party to candidates hired who reside 100 Miles or more outside of the work location and are willing to temporarily relocate to the work location. Housing is limited to the period of time of temporary employment which is no more than nine (9) months and is on a first come first serve basis. Cost of housing, if accepted, is up to \$125 per week payable to the third-party housing provider. If housing is utilized, an agreement for housing will be required with the third-party provider. A security deposit of up to \$500 is required.

All deductions from paycheck will be made in accordance with and as required by law including but not limited proper deduction to ensure wages do not improperly fall below prevailing wage.

If the worker completes 50% of the work contract period, employer will pay directly for and/or reimburse workers for transportation and subsistence from the place of recruitment to the place of work. Upon completion of the work contract or where the worker is dismissed earlier, employer will provide or pay for the workers reasonable costs of return transportation and subsistence back home or to the place the worker originally departed to work, except where the worker will not return due to subsequent employment with another employer. The employer will pay directly for and/or reimburse workers for all reasonable inbound transportation and subsistence costs within the first workweek. The employer will pay directly for and/or reimburse workers for all reasonable outbound transportation and subsistence costs during the last w rkweek. The amount of transportation payment or reimbursement will be equal to the most economical and reasonable common carrier for the distances involved. Daily subsistence will be provided at a rate of \$15.88 per day during travel to a maximum of \$59.00 per day with receipts.

The employer guarantees to offer work for hours equal to at least three-fourths of the workdays in each 12-week period of the total employment period.

The employer will provide workers at no charge all tools, supplies, and equipment required to perform the job.

H-2B workers will be reimbursed in the first workweek for all visa, visa processing, border crossing, and other related fees, including those mandated by government (excluding passport fees).
